What Is Covered Under Commercial Vehicle Insurance Market?

Commercial vehicle insurance refers to a type of policy specifically designed to cover vehicles used for business activities, offering protection against a range of risks such as accidents, theft, natural disasters, and third-party liabilities. It plays a crucial role in helping businesses safeguard their transportation assets, maintain operational continuity, and comply with legal and regulatory requirements. The main types of coverages in commercial vehicle insurance are liability coverage, physical damage coverage, medical payments coverage, uninsured or underinsured motorist coverage, and others. Liability coverage refers to insurance that protects the policyholder against financial responsibility for bodily injuries or property damage caused to others in an at-fault accident. This coverage applies to various vehicle types, such as light commercial vehicles (LCVs), heavy commercial vehicles (HCVs), electric commercial vehicles, refrigerated trucks, and specialized vehicles, and is typically distributed through agents or brokers, direct response, and others. The primary end users include individual owners, fleet owners, logistics companies, and public transport operators.

What Is The Commercial Vehicle Insurance Market Size and Share 2026?

The commercial vehicle insurance market size has grown strongly in recent years. It will grow from $151.98 billion in 2025 to $162.94 billion in 2026 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 7.2%. The growth in the historic period can be attributed to expansion of commercial vehicle fleets, rising road freight and logistics activity, increasing regulatory insurance mandates, growth of fleet ownership models, adoption of standardized vehicle insurance products.

What Is The Commercial Vehicle Insurance Market Growth Forecast?

The commercial vehicle insurance market size is expected to see strong growth in the next few years. It will grow to $213.11 billion in 2030 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 6.9%. The growth in the forecast period can be attributed to increasing penetration of electric commercial vehicles, rising adoption of data-driven insurance pricing, growing focus on fleet risk optimization, expansion of digital insurance distribution, increasing demand for flexible commercial vehicle coverage. Major trends in the forecast period include increasing adoption of telematics-based insurance models, rising demand for electric commercial vehicle coverage, expansion of usage-based fleet insurance, growing integration of digital claims management systems, enhanced focus on regulatory compliance.

What Is The Driver Of The Commercial Vehicle Insurance Market?

A growth in transportation services is expected to propel the growth of the commercial vehicle insurance market going forward. Transportation services refer to the organized movement of people or goods from one place to another through modes such as road, rail, air, or water, supporting both personal travel and commercial logistics. Transportation services are growing due to the rapid expansion of e-commerce, leading to an increase in the need for efficient delivery and logistics networks to meet consumer demand. Commercial vehicle insurance is essential for transportation services, as it protects businesses from financial losses arising from accidents, theft, or damage involving vehicles used to transport goods or passengers, ensuring uninterrupted operations and compliance with legal requirements. For instance, in May 2025, according to the report published by the American Public Transportation Association, a US-based trade association, transit riders took 7.7 billion trips on public transportation in 2024, marking a 7% increase over 2023 and a 25% rise since 2022. Therefore, a growth in transportation services is driving the growth of the commercial vehicle insurance industry.

What Are Latest Mergers And Acquisitions In The Commercial Vehicle Insurance Market?

In June 2024, Zurich Insurance Group, a Switzerland-based insurance company, acquired a majority stake in Kotak General Insurance for an undisclosed amount. With this acquisition, Zurich Insurance aims to create a leading general insurance company in India by leveraging its extensive global expertise and strong international presence, combined with Kotak Mahindra Group's deep understanding of the local market, customer base, and regulatory environment, thereby expanding product offerings, enhancing customer reach, and driving growth in the rapidly evolving Indian general insurance sector. Kotak General Insurance Ltd. is an India-based provider of general insurance services, including commercial liability vehicle insurance.
